Have you ever considered the reasoning behind why your customer might purchase a printed book or an e-book? Purchasing an e-book over a printed book has many advantages, as discussed in 'Success Consciousness':
- Speed of delivery (you literally don't need to leave the house)
- You do not require storage for your growing collection.
- You can buy them at any time of day
- No packaging or shipping is required for your e-book! The list goes on
- The Guardian suggests that it might be the price of e-readers, the price of e-books or simply the fact that we feel emotionally connected in some way to the printed book.
- As discussed in the article 'Why printed books will never die', books have a physical beauty. They look good on our shelves, like a work of art placed on the wall.
- We like the smell and the feel of turning the pages.
- They are important to us, and a constant reminder of how we felt when we became immersed in the text.
